Newcastle Invitational Tournament (NIT) 2009


On Saturday 6th June 2009 Richard & Emily Gottfried travelled to Tyneside to compete against fellow BMGA member John Moore in the inaugural Newcastle Invitational Tournament.

Played over three courses and 48-holes the tournament was won by Newcastle's John Moore with a three-round total of 123 (+27).

Second was Richard Gottfried five shots back on 128 (+32). With Emily Gottfried in third with 142 (+46).

The three courses played were:
- Smugglers Cove Adventure Golf, South Shields
- Lost World Adventure Golf, Tynemouth
- Gosforth Park Minigolf, Newcastle

Ranks and scores:
1. John Moore - 29 - 55 - 39 = 123 (+27)
2. Richard Gottfried - 37 - 49 - 42 = 128 (+32)
3. Emily Gottfried - 40 - 53 - 49 142 (+46)

Minigolf Doubles - Career Win/Loss Record

New Minigolf Doubles Playing Partner

Ahead of the 2009 BMGA British Doubles Championship in Boscombe, Dorset, 'Squire' Richard Gottfried has joined forces with a new Minigolf Doubles playing partner - Kevin Moseley.

In their first match together on the 17th May the pair picked up a victory in a Doubles Matchplay match, defeating the duo of Jam Trubridge and Peter Jones 4&2 at Stratford Upon Avon.

The team will be competing in the BMGA British Doubles Championship under the moniker Squire Trelawney.

'Squire' Richard Gottfried is currently ranked 17th in the Official BMGA Order of Merit Rankings, while Kevin Moseley is ranked 22nd.

BMC Rd 2 - 'Squire' Richard Gottfried vs. John 'Big Top Ted' McIver

The draw for the second round of the 2009 BMGA British Matchplay Championships is complete and 'Squire' Richard Gottfried will be playing John 'Big Top Ted' McIver, of the Planet Hastings Crazy Golf Club.

The full second round draw is as follows:
1. Anthony Pope vs Rocky Bullin
2. Andy Exall vs Matthew Harding
3. Trevor Robertson vs Brad Shepherd
4. Chris Harding vs Chris Jones
5. Gareth Holmes vs Seve Kukielka
6. Peter Emmerson vs Terry Exall
7. Tim Davies vs John Moore
8. Richard Gottfried vs Ted McIver

As the first player drawn, Richard has the choice of course location.

'Squire' Richard Gottfried is currently ranked 17th in the Official BMGA Order of Merit Rankings with 1,440 points, while John 'Big Top Ted' McIver is ranked 8th with 1,973 points.
